Look-alike desk: derb vs dort

These two trip readers on the page rather than in the ear: derb is [dɛʁp] while dort is [dɔʁt]. Spoken aloud the problem disappears. In writing it persists, because they share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ions, and the parts of speech differ too (adjective vs adverb), which is usually the fastest check.
